Keerthy Suresh will play a junior advocate facing off against her senior, played by
Mysskin , in the courtroom thriller Sathyavan Savithiri.
Director Praveen S Vijaay says, “There is a difference between justice and law. The film is about a wife, Savithiri, a lawyer who gets involved in her husband’s case. She fights for justice, while, for her senior, the law is more important. And then, circumstances lead her to square up against him.” Heart Beat fame Charukesh plays Keerthy’s husband.

Praveen says he asked his actors to simply be themselves. “I told Mysskin sir to think of himself as an advocate instead of a director and act how he would in real life. The same goes for Keerthy ma’am. I told her not to set any character in her mind.”
He says that Aishwarya Rajesh played a crucial role in pushing the project forward. “I narrated the story to her, and mentioned that I wanted to mount it as a big-budget film. She then suggested I pitch it to Keerthy ma’am, to whom I had been trying to narrate this story for nearly six years. It was Aishwarya ma’am who helped streamline the process.”
Praveen says his experience working as a co-director and dialogue writer on Gargi helped him in staging the courtroom scenes.
“I attended court sessions daily for about 20 days for the film . That experience was really helpful. But this film has a commercial metre and thus won’t depict a raw courtroom.”
